Module A-111-5 is a complete monophonic synthesizer
module that includes these components:
VCO
• manual tune control (with an internal jumper the range
can be set to ~ +/-1 half an octave or ~ +/-2.5 octaves)
• range switch -1 / 0 / +1 octave
• frequency range about 10Hz ... 12kHz
• FM (frequency modulation) control with modulation
source switch (LFO1 / off / ADSR)
• manual pulsewidth control for rectangle waveform
• PWM control with modulation source switch (LFO2 / off
/ ADSR)
• waveform switch (sawtooth / off / triangle)
• the sum of the waveform chosen by this switch and the
rectangle is fed into the VCF (to turn the rectangle off
the PW control has to be set fully CCW)
• external CV input for VCO frequency (1V/octave)
• external CV input for external PWM of the rectangle
• internal CV input for frequency (1V/octave) connected
to the A-100 bus via jumper, the jumper can be used to
interrupt this internal connection if not wanted
VCF
• 24 dB low pass
• ~ 12 octaves frequency range
• manual frequency control
• tracking switch half - off - full (internally connected to
the external frequency CV input of the VCO, i.e. the
VCF tracks to the VCO if the switch is set to "half" or
"full" position)
• XM: exponential FM (frequency modulation) control
with modulation source switch (LFO2 / off / ADSR)
• LM: linear FM (frequency modulation) control to
modulate the VCF by the triangle of the VCO in a linear
(!) manner
• manual resonance control (up to self oscillation)
• external audio input (this signal is added to the VCO
signal)
• external CV input for filter frequency
• 1V/octave tracking for usage of the VCF as a sine
wave oscillator (not as precise as the VCO but much
better than most of the other filters)

VCA
• manual amplitude control
• AM (amplitude modulation) control with modulation
source switch (LFO1 / off / ADSR)
• external CV input for VCA amplitude
• special control scale: exponential scale in the range from
about -20dB to -80/90dB, linear scale from about -20dB
to 0dB
Remark: this special control scale results in a loudness
behaviour that is a bit different from pure linear or
exponential VCAs
LFO1 and LFO2
• manual frequency control
• waveform switch (triangle / off / rectangle)
• range switch (low, audio, medium)
• LED display (dual green/red color for positive/negative
share of the signal)
• the inverted LFO1 signal is available as an additional
socket (to use the LFO1 signal for external modules)
• an internal jumper can be used to select between the
LFO1 signal or the inverted LFO1 signal
ADSR
• manual controls for Attack, Decay, Sustain, Release
• range switch (long, short, medium)
• blue LED display
• ADSR signal is available as an additional socket (to use
the ADSR signal for external modules)
• Gate input connected to the A-100 bus via jumper, the
jumper can be used to interrupt this internal connection if
not wanted

Remarks:
• As the LFO frequencies can go up to moderate audio
range (~ 5kHz) even audio FM effects of VCO (pitch
and pulsewidth), VCF and ADSR are possible !
• If the VCO is turned off (waveform switch = center
position, pulsewidth control = fully CCW) and the VCF
resonance is set to maximum the module can be used
as a sine oscillator. The sine can be modulated in a
linear manner from the triangle wave of the VCO and
by LFO2 in an exponential manner at the same time !
• from the factory the socket labelled "LFO1" outputs the
inverted LFO1 signal. But as the module has several
internal pin headers available even another signal may
appear at this socket by changing the internal module
patch. These six pin headers are available: LFO1
output, LFO2 output, ADSR output, inverter input,
inverter output, output socket. The internal default
patch is LFO1 -> inverter input, inverter output ->
output socket (i.e. socket = inverted LFO1). But even
another signal can be patched to this socket (e.g.
inverted ADSR, non-inverted LFO1, inverted or noninverted LFO2). It is also possible to add a blind panel
next to the A-111-5 with a couple of sockets that are
connected to the corresponding pins of the A-111-5 pc
board. The in- and outputs of the VCO, VCF and VCA
are not available as pin headers because the VCO,
VCF and VCA are internally connected in the circuit
which is used in this module.
Additional specifications:
• Front panel width: 24 HP / 121.6 mm
• Module depth: 40 mm (measured from the rear side of
the front panel)
• Current: 80 mA
